I DONT WANT TO LEAVE THE SOUTH!!!! THIS IS MY HOME!!!
I want things to get better here instead of having to leave it behind to be safe!! I literally live in North Carolina i KNOW about the bathroom bills, i KNOW i PROMISE YOU.
Queer people who look down on the south and refuse to acknowledge that there are queer people here infuriate me. The south is not just Bigotry World tm! There are poc here!! There are trans people here! There are queer people and disabled people and tons of other people who deserve your love and support!
Don’t forget about us please.
It's always baffled me that people assume abandoning the victims of oppressive laws is like, the more virtuous option.
Who do you think those bathroom laws are targeting? Who do you think that racism is targeting?
These policies are not just vague evils sent out into the aether for some good vs evil spiritual battle. There are real people in those states who are being specifically targeted for heightened systemic abuse.
